No text description is available for this image![SIZES MIXED. INCUNABU LA—continued. FIRENZE. LOT Nicolaus Laurentii. 218 1477. Alphonsus [de Vargas], Archiepiscopus Toletanus. Questiones super libris Aristotelis de anima, limp vellum Ato Hain 877, Proctor 6113. 118 ll. Vt. goth. double columns. A few MS. notes in’ margins, and a few IL. slightly water-stained. Very fine large copy of this EXCEEDINGLY RARE typographical monument of the early Florentine press. EDITIO PRINCEPS, and the only edition printed in the 15th century. Described in “300 Notable Books” as follows: “The first book printed by Nicolaus Laurentii de Alemania (of the diocese of Breslau) at Florence. The type was only used for this one book, and is the only Gothic type used by the printer. In the next year it was in the hands of a printer at Colle.” 219 1485. Albertus (Leo Bapt. de) De re aedificatoria libb. X, swssia, green morocco gilt back sm. folio Hain *419, Proctor 6131. 204 ll. roman characters, initials painted in red and blue. EDITIO PRINCEPS, and the first printed book on Architecture. The first two and the last ll. have been mended in the margins, and there are a few slight wormholes, otherwise a large, sound and perfect copy. On the last leaf, be- neath the poem to the reader, is the autograph of “ Georgii An- thonti Vespucii lib.” the uncle and tutor of Amerigo Vespucci, to whose eminent scholarship the renowned navigator owed his great knowledge of cosmography and astronomy.
